Step 5 - Configure the Sametime Connect clients to connect to the new DNS name of the Community
Services
To connect to a Sametime server configured to listen for HTTPS connections on the host name and port
specified above, the Sametime Connect client must have the following settings in the Sametime
Connectivity tab:
z
The "Host" setting must specify community-www.sametime1.com.
Note If a Sametime 2.5 Connect client connects to a Sametime 7.5 server using HTTPS on port 443
or 563, it is only necessary to enter the server name (www.sametime1.com) in the "Host" setting of
the Sametime 2.5 Connect client. For example, enter "www.sametime1.com" instead of
"community-www.sametime1.com" in the "Host" field. For more information, see "Sametime 2.5
Connect client compatibility issue when connecting to a Sametime 7.5 server on port 443 or 563"
below.
z
The "Community port" setting must specify 443.
z
"Use proxy" and "Use HTTPS proxy" must be selected. Enter the host name and port on which the
Sametime Connect client connects to the HTTPS proxy.
Sametime 2.5 Connect client compatibility issue when connecting to a Sametime 7.5 server on port 443
or 563
The Sametime 2.5 Connect client is designed to use HTTPS tunneling on ports 443 or 563 to connect to a
server that uses multiple IP addresses.
When a Sametime 2.5 server is configured to listen for HTTPS-tunneled client connections on port 443 or
563, the server listens for Community Services connections on the server name
"Community-servername." For example, if your Sametime 2.5 server is named
sametimeserver.acme.com, the server listens for HTTPS-tunneled Community Services connections on
ports 443 or 563 on the server name "Community-sametimeserver.acme.com." The Sametime 2.5 server
is hard-coded to prepend the string "Community-" to its server name when listening for Community
Services connections on ports 443 or 563. This design in the Sametime 2.5 server accomodates the
multiple IP address issues discussed in "Connecting to the Community Services on port 443 when the
Domino HTTP server is configured to listen for SSL connections on port 443" above.
The Sametime 2.5 Connect client is also hard-coded to prepend the string "Community-" to its Host
setting when its "Community port" setting specifies port 443 or 563. For example, assume the following
settings exist in the Sametime Connectivity tab of a Sametime 2.5 Connect client:
z
Host - "sametimeserver1.acme.com"
z
Community port - Either port 443 or port 563 is specified.
With this configuration, the Sametime 2.5 Connect client attempts the connection to the server
name "Community-sametimeserver1.acme.com" even though the string
"sametimeserver1.acme.com" is entered in its Host setting.
Because the Sametime 2.5 Connect client automatically prepends the string "Community-" to its host
name, it is not necessary to enter the string "Community-servername" in the Sametime 2.5 Connect client
when this client connects to a Sametime 7.5 server that is configured to listen for HTTPS connections on
multiple IP addresses.
Note also that when a Sametime 7.5 server listens for HTTPS-tunneled connections from Sametime 2.5
Connect clients, the additional DNS name assigned to the Community Services on the Sametime 7.5
server must begin with the "Community-" string, as described in "Connecting to the Community Services
on port 443 when the Domino HTTP server is configured to listen for SSL connections on port 443"
above. If the Sametime 7.5 Community Services DNS name does not begin with the "Community-" string,
the Sametime 2.5 Connect client cannot connect to the Sametime 7.5 server.
